Deep Review is an experimental Claude skill for finding problems that a generic file pass may miss. After a short calibration interview, it decomposes a paper or technical artifact into specialist checks, tests claims against sources and computations where possible, and returns a severity-ranked report. Optional review memory is written only after approval, and the tool is best treated as preparation for expert judgment rather than a replacement.
